| Game Type | Typical House Edge |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% |
| Roulette (American) | 5.26% |
| Slot Machines | 2% – 15% (Varies Widely) |
Understanding house edges is crucial for informed gameplay. The lower the house edge, the better the odds for the player. Different games offer different levels of risk and reward, and players should choose games that align with their risk tolerance and playing style.
Security and Licensing: Ensuring a Safe Gaming Experience
In the realm of online casinos, security and licensing are paramount concerns for players. The online gaming industry is susceptible to fraudulent activities, and it’s crucial to choose a platform that prioritizes player safety and data protection. Reputable online casinos employ a range of security measures, including encryption technology, firewalls, and secure servers, to safeguard sensitive information such as financial details and personal data. These measures help to prevent unauthorized access and ensure that transactions are processed securely. Furthermore, reputable casinos undergo regular security audits by independent third-party organizations to verify their security protocols and ensure compliance with industry standards. Beyond technical security measures, it’s also important to consider the licensing jurisdiction of an online casino.
Licensing auth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Curacao eGaming, impose strict regulations on online casinos, ensuring that they operate fairly and transparently. Licensed casinos are required to adhere to responsible gambling practices, prevent money laundering, and protect vulnerable players. Players should always verify that an online casino is licensed by a reputable authority before depositing any funds. A valid license is a strong indicator of a casino's legitimacy and commitment to player safety. Lack of proper licensing is a major red flag and should be avoided. Responsible Gaming: Protecting Players and Promoting Safe Practices
The enjoyment of online casino games should never come at the expense of personal well-being. Responsible gaming is a vital aspect of the online casino industry, and reputable platforms are committed to protecting players from the potential harms associated with problem gambling. This commitment manifests in a variety of ways, including the provision of resources for responsible gambling, the implementation of self-exclusion programs, and the encouragement of players to set limits on their gaming activity. Self-exclusion programs allow players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ing online casino games for a specified period, providing a crucial tool for those struggling with gambling addiction.
Furthermore, responsible casinos offer tools such as deposit limits, loss limits, and session time limits, empowering players to control their spending and playtime. These features help to prevent players from exceeding their financial means or becoming overly engrossed in their gaming activity. It’s also important for players to be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ling with money intended for essential expenses, and experiencing feelings of guilt or shame related to their gambling.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, it’s crucial to seek help from a qualified professional or support organization. Resources are readily available to provide assistance and guidance. A commitment to responsible gaming is a hallmark of a reputable online casino.
Recognizing Problem Gambling Behavior
Understanding the warning signs of problem gambling is crucial for both players and their loved ones. Early detection can significantly improve the chances of successful intervention and recovery. Some common indicators include spending increasing amounts of time and money on gambling, neglecting personal responsibilities in favor of gambling, lying to family and friends about gambling activity, chasing losses in an attempt to recoup funds, and experiencing feelings of restlessness or irritability when not gambling. Individuals exhibiting these behaviors may be struggling with a gambling addiction and may require professional help. It’s important to remember that problem gambling is a treatable condition, and there are resources available to provide support and guidance.
Open communication and a supportive environment are essential for helping individuals overcome gambling addiction. Encouraging those struggling with gambling to seek help and providing them with access to resources are important steps in the recovery process.
